Siloxanes and Silicones, di-Me, polymers with Me silsesquioxanes and polyethylene-polypropylene glycol mono-Bu ether
Also known as: Dimethyl siloxanes and silicones methyl silsesquioxanes polyethylene-polypropylene glycol monobutyl ether polymers
CAS 68554-65-4
Siloxanes and Silicones, di-Me, polymers with Me silsesquioxanes and polyethylene-polypropylene glycol mono-Bu ether (CAS 68554-65-4) is a chemical substance. Key regulatory status: 1 regulatory/inventory list, cosmetic ingredient cross-reference; source data from EPA CPDat, AICIS.
What regulatory lists include Siloxanes and Silicones, di-Me, polymers with Me silsesquioxanes and polyethylene-polypropylene glycol mono-Bu ether?
Siloxanes and Silicones, di-Me, polymers with Me silsesquioxanes and polyethylene-polypropylene glycol mono-Bu ether appears on 1 regulatory/inventory list including inert_ingredient; non_food_use; Pesticides. Source: EPA CPDat.
Is Siloxanes and Silicones, di-Me, polymers with Me silsesquioxanes and polyethylene-polypropylene glycol mono-Bu ether used in cosmetics?
Yes, Siloxanes and Silicones, di-Me, polymers with Me silsesquioxanes and polyethylene-polypropylene glycol mono-Bu ether is also indexed as a cosmetic ingredient under the name Polydimethylsiloxy PEG/PPG-24/19 Butyl Ether Silsesquioxane.
